    Jacques Rivest had the distinction of being one of the main founding members of one of Quebec's most critically acclaimed progressive rock bands from the 70's, Pollen.
    While Pollen would only issue one album ( also re-issued by the way courtesy of ProgQuébec), the group carved out quite a loyal local following in a relatively short period of time; having the honor of touring the province with British proggers Gentle Giant 2 years before releasing their debut and co-headlining with Caravan once the album was out. However by the end of 1976 the band was no more and it would be 3 years before Rivest would be heard from again when he released his self titled solo album. This album re-unites Rivest with his Pollen band mates, even original drummer Serge Courchesne who quit on the eve of the Gentle Giant tour back in '74.
    While the music on this CD has flashes of instrumental fireworks don't expect it to sound like Pollen. The sound leans more towards folk but plenty of prog influences remain; the songs are also generally more commercial as well. Rivest's soothing and tender voice guides the listener through this fine collection of material and I'd have to say the highlight for me was the Eastern flavored "Voyage au Tibet" with its full and rich sound, clocking in at over 7 minutes. However there are grand orchestral moments a plenty on this disc.
    Over all this is yet another solid re-issue from the ProgQuébec people and one worthy of adding to your collection if you are wondering why the 70's was a magical time for this kind of music in Québec.
